Use of KKL-40A small-molecule inhibitor of bacterial ribosome rescue that exhibits broad-spectrum antimicrobial activity against bacteria grown in liquid culture; exhibited exceptional antimicrobial activity against both attenuated (LVS) and fully virulent strains of F. tularensis (Schu S4) in vitro with MIC of 0.12 and 0.44 ug/mL, respectively; arrests intracellular growth of F. tularensis during all stages of infection, does not affect macrophage viability or function. |
| Name | N-[5-(4-Fluorophenyl)-1,3,4-oxadiazol-2-yl]-3-(trifluoromethyl)benzamide |
